轻松开启你的游戏服务器:从选择软件到优化配置全攻略
卡尔云官网
www.kaeryun.com
大家好,我是你们的朋友,一位热衷于游戏和网络技术的爱好者。今天,我们要聊一聊一个对于很多游戏迷来说既神秘又充满乐趣的话题——怎么打开游戏服务器。
1.1 游戏服务器的重要性
首先,让我们来了解一下游戏服务器的重要性。想象一下,当你和朋友们一起玩网络游戏时,如果没有服务器,你们将如何交流?服务器就像是游戏世界的枢纽,它连接着所有玩家,让你们能够共同体验游戏的乐趣。
服务器:游戏世界的枢纽
服务器不仅仅是游戏的运行平台,它还承载着游戏数据、玩家信息、游戏规则等重要内容。没有服务器,游戏就无法正常运行,玩家之间的互动也将成为空谈。
服务器:游戏生态的基石
此外,服务器还是游戏生态的重要组成部分。无论是游戏更新、活动策划,还是玩家社区建设,都离不开服务器的支持。因此,掌握如何打开和配置游戏服务器,对于游戏玩家和开发者来说,都是一项必备技能。
1.2 为什么要自己打开游戏服务器
那么,为什么我们要自己打开游戏服务器呢?原因有很多:
自主性:掌控自己的游戏世界
首先,自己打开游戏服务器可以让你完全掌控自己的游戏世界。你可以自由设置游戏规则、调整服务器设置,甚至可以邀请好友一起加入你的游戏世界。
个性化:打造独一无二的体验
其次,自己打开游戏服务器可以让你打造独一无二的体验。你可以根据自己的喜好,选择合适的游戏模式、地图、角色等,让游戏更加符合你的口味。
技术提升:学习网络技术的绝佳机会
最后,自己打开游戏服务器也是提升网络技术的一个绝佳机会。通过学习服务器配置、网络连接等技术,你可以深入了解游戏背后的运行机制,为未来的技术发展打下坚实基础。
总之,打开游戏服务器不仅能够带来更多的游戏乐趣,还能提升你的技术能力。接下来,我们就一起学习如何打开游戏服务器吧!
2.1 选择合适的游戏服务器软件
在准备启动游戏服务器之前,首先需要选择一款合适的游戏服务器软件。这里有几个关键点可以帮助你做出选择:
1. 支持的游戏类型
首先,要确保所选软件支持你想要运行的游戏类型。不同的游戏需要不同的服务器软件,例如,MOBA游戏和角色扮演游戏的服务器软件可能大相径庭。
2. 软件功能
考虑软件提供的功能。一些服务器软件可能包含自动备份、玩家管理等高级功能,而有些则可能更专注于基本的游戏运行。
3. 用户评价
查看其他用户的评价和反馈。了解其他游戏服务器管理员对软件的满意度,可以帮助你做出更明智的选择。
2.2 确定服务器硬件配置
服务器硬件配置对于游戏的流畅运行至关重要。以下是一些关键硬件要素:
1. 处理器(CPU)
选择一个性能强劲的CPU,尤其是多核心处理器,可以更好地处理游戏数据。
2. 内存(RAM)
足够的内存对于游戏服务器来说非常重要。通常,至少需要8GB的RAM,但对于大型多人游戏,可能需要更多。
3. 存储(硬盘)
选择快速、稳定的存储解决方案,如固态硬盘(SSD),可以减少读取和写入延迟。
4. 网络设备
确保你有一个高速、稳定的网络连接。对于服务器来说,千兆以太网是一个好的起点。
2.3 了解网络连接要求
网络连接是游戏服务器稳定运行的关键。以下是一些网络连接要求:
1. 带宽
确保你有足够的带宽来支持预期数量的玩家。带宽越高,玩家体验越好。
2. 稳定性
稳定的网络连接对于服务器至关重要。避免使用共享或弱信号的网络。
3. 端口转发
如果你的服务器位于家庭或小型办公室网络中,你可能需要设置端口转发,以便其他玩家可以连接到你的服务器。
总之,在启动游戏服务器之前,选择合适的软件、配置硬件和网络连接是至关重要的步骤。这些准备工作将确保你的游戏服务器能够稳定、高效地运行,为玩家提供最佳体验。
3. 游戏服务器安装教程
3.1 下载并安装游戏服务器软件
第一步,下载游戏服务器软件。大多数游戏的服务器软件都可以在官方网站或第三方下载平台找到。以下是一个简单的步骤指南:
- 访问游戏官方论坛或服务器软件的官方网站。
- 找到“下载”或“服务器”部分,选择合适的版本下载。
- 下载完成后,运行安装程序。
安装过程中,可能会出现一些选项让你选择安装路径、语言等。按照你的需求进行设置,然后点击“安装”。
3.2 配置服务器设置
安装完成后,需要配置服务器设置。这通常包括:
- 设置服务器名称:选择一个易于识别的服务器名称。
- 服务器类型:根据你的需求选择服务器类型,如PvP、PvE等。
- 地图选择:如果你有偏好,可以选择特定的地图。
- 游戏模式:设置游戏模式,如经典模式、竞技模式等。
这些配置可以根据你的喜好进行调整。
3.3 安装必要的插件或模组
为了丰富你的游戏体验,你可能需要安装一些插件或模组。以下是一些步骤:
- 查找插件:在游戏社区或插件网站上查找你想要的插件。
- 下载插件:下载并解压插件文件。
- 放置插件:将插件文件放置到服务器的特定文件夹中。
- 重启服务器:重启服务器以应用新的插件。
通过这些步骤,你的游戏服务器应该已经准备就绪,可以开始迎接玩家了。
记住,安装和配置服务器可能需要一些耐心和技巧。如果遇到问题,不妨查阅官方文档或寻求社区帮助。
4. 游戏服务器启动步骤
4.1 如何启动游戏服务器
经过一番下载、安装和配置,终于到了激动人心的时刻——启动游戏服务器!以下是如何启动服务器的详细步骤:
找到服务器软件:首先,你需要找到安装在你电脑上的服务器软件。通常,它会出现在开始菜单或桌面快捷方式中。
运行服务器软件:点击服务器软件的图标或从开始菜单中找到它,然后点击“运行”或“启动”按钮。
确认启动信息:服务器软件可能会显示一些启动信息,比如加载游戏资源、配置文件等。耐心等待,直到所有准备工作完成。
查看日志文件:在服务器启动过程中,日志文件会显示启动的详细信息。这些信息对于调试和监控服务器非常有用。
4.2 检查服务器状态
服务器启动后,接下来要做的就是检查其状态,确保一切正常运行:
查看服务器界面:大多数服务器软件都有一个界面,可以实时显示服务器的运行状态,如在线玩家数量、游戏进程等。
使用命令行工具:如果你熟悉命令行,可以使用如
telnet
、ping
等工具来检查服务器是否响应。查看服务器日志:定期检查日志文件,了解服务器是否有异常行为或错误信息。
4.3 常见启动错误及解决方法
在启动游戏服务器的过程中,可能会遇到一些常见的错误。以下是一些错误及其解决方法:
错误信息“找不到文件”:这通常是因为服务器软件没有正确安装或缺少某些必要的文件。解决方案是重新下载并安装服务器软件,确保所有文件齐全。
错误信息“端口已被占用”:这意味着服务器尝试使用已经被其他程序占用的端口。解决方案是更改服务器设置,选择一个不同的端口号。
错误信息“内存不足”:这可能是因为你的电脑内存不足以支持服务器运行。解决方法是关闭其他应用程序,释放更多内存。
记住,每次启动服务器都是一个新开始。保持耐心,遇到问题不要慌张,根据错误信息逐步排查,通常可以找到解决问题的方法。当然,如果你有疑虑,不妨上网搜索或者加入相关社区寻求帮助。
5. 游戏服务器优化与配置
5.1 优化服务器性能
游戏服务器的性能直接关系到玩家的游戏体验。以下是一些优化服务器性能的方法:
硬件升级:如果你的服务器硬件配置较低,考虑升级CPU、内存或硬盘。例如,增加内存可以减少服务器处理大量数据时的延迟。
网络优化:确保服务器连接到高速、稳定的网络。使用高质量的交换机和路由器,减少网络延迟。
服务器软件优化:针对你的游戏服务器软件,查找并应用官方推荐的优化设置。比如调整缓存大小、数据库索引等。
服务器负载均衡:对于高并发游戏,使用负载均衡技术将玩家分配到不同的服务器,减轻单个服务器的压力。
5.2 配置服务器安全设置
游戏服务器安全是至关重要的。以下是一些安全配置建议:
防火墙设置:开启防火墙,只允许必要的端口(如游戏端口、控制台端口)通过。
限制登录尝试:设置登录失败次数限制,防止暴力破解。
使用SSH密钥:替代密码登录,提高安全性。
定期更新服务器软件:及时修复已知漏洞,确保服务器安全。
5.3 定期备份服务器数据
数据备份是防止数据丢失的关键。以下是一些建议:
自动备份:设置自动备份计划,定期备份服务器数据。
存储介质:使用外部硬盘、网络存储或其他介质存储备份数据。
验证备份:定期检查备份文件是否完整,确保数据可恢复。
远程备份:将备份数据存储在远程位置,以防本地灾难。
总结一下,优化和配置游戏服务器需要综合考虑硬件、网络、软件和安全等方面。通过不断调整和优化,可以提升服务器性能,为玩家提供更好的游戏体验。同时,确保服务器安全,防止数据丢失,也是每一位游戏服务器管理员的责任。
6. 游戏服务器管理与维护
6.1 监控服务器运行状态
服务器就像一辆高速行驶的汽车,需要时刻监控其运行状态,确保它平稳、安全地行驶。以下是如何监控游戏服务器的几个要点:
监控硬件资源:服务器运行时,CPU、内存、硬盘和带宽等硬件资源的使用情况至关重要。使用系统监控工具,如Windows Task Manager或Linux的top命令,可以实时查看这些信息。
日志分析:服务器日志记录了服务器运行过程中的各种事件,包括错误信息、玩家登录等。通过分析日志,可以快速发现并解决问题。
性能指标跟踪:追踪关键性能指标(KPIs),如响应时间、连接数、在线玩家数等,有助于了解服务器整体健康状况。
6.2 定期更新服务器软件
服务器软件就像汽车的操作系统,定期更新可以修复已知漏洞,提高稳定性。以下是一些更新服务器软件的步骤:
关注官方公告:定期查看游戏开发商或服务器软件官方渠道发布的公告,了解最新更新和修复。
备份服务器数据:在更新前,确保备份数据,以防万一更新失败导致数据丢失。
遵循官方指南:按照官方提供的升级指南进行操作,确保更新过程顺利。
测试更新:在正式环境更新前,先在测试环境中测试更新,确保更新不会对服务器造成负面影响。
6.3 应对玩家问题与反馈
玩家是游戏服务器的生命线,他们的反馈和问题需要得到及时响应。以下是一些应对玩家问题与反馈的方法:
建立玩家反馈渠道:如论坛、QQ群、邮件等,方便玩家提出问题和建议。
及时回复:对于玩家的问题和反馈,尽快回复,让玩家感受到你的关注。
解决问题:针对玩家反馈的问题,尽快排查并解决,提升玩家体验。
优化游戏环境:根据玩家反馈,不断优化游戏服务器配置和游戏环境,为玩家提供更好的游戏体验。
总之,游戏服务器的管理与维护是一个持续的过程,需要管理员时刻关注服务器状态,定期更新软件,及时响应玩家需求。只有这样,才能确保游戏服务器稳定、安全、高效地运行,为玩家带来愉快的游戏体验。
卡尔云官网
www.kaeryun.com